Mobile Apps as a Growth Engine
A well-designed app does more than just look good on a smartphone—it can transform how a business interacts with its customers. From personalized notifications and in-app purchases to loyalty programs and customer support, apps create direct and measurable user engagement. They offer convenience, real-time access, and a better overall user experience compared to traditional websites.
Cross-Platform Development: Faster & More Cost-Effective
With technologies like Flutter and React Native, businesses can now build apps for both Android and iOS from a single codebase. This significantly reduces development time and cost while ensuring a consistent user experience across devices.
